Transcribed Image Text:Inference on the Slope of Facebook Friends and the Brain
Computer output for a regression line to predict the number of Facebook friends a student will have, based on a
normalized score of the grey matter density in the areas of the brain associated with social perception and
associative memory is given below. Data for the sample of n = 40 students are stored in FacebookFriends.
Pearson correlation of GMdensity and FBfriends =
: 0.436.
P-Value =
0.005.
The regression equation is FBfriends
367 + 82.4 GMdensity.
Predictor
Coef
SE Coef T
Constant
366.64
26.35 13.92 0.000
GMdensity
82.45
27.58
2.99 0.005
S = 165.716 R – Sq = 19.0% R– Sq(adj) = 16.9%
